Key strengths
- Integrated Employee Self-Service: Empowers employees with easy access to pay stubs, tax forms, and benefits information via a mobile-friendly portal.
- Robust Reporting & Analytics: Provides real-time insights into payroll data and labor costs to help drive strategic HR and financial decisions.
- Comprehensive Payroll Automation: Streamlines payroll processing with automatic tax filings, wage calculations, and compliance management.
- Better talent attraction and retention: Using accurate compensation data allows organizations to offer competitive salary packages. Companies that align pay with market benchmarks are more likely to attract qualified candidates and retain existing employees.
- Compensation workflow automation: Many compensation processes—such as salary benchmarking, job pricing, and pay adjustment planning—can be automated within the platform. This reduces manual spreadsheet work and allows HR teams to manage compensation cycles more efficiently.
- Pay equity and fairness analysis: Payscale includes tools that help organizations identify pay gaps and maintain fair compensation practices. HR teams can analyze pay distribution across departments and demographics, supporting compliance with pay transparency and equity initiatives.

Reasons buyers look elsewhere
- Small businesses with straightforward payroll needs may prefer more simplified, budget-friendly solutions.
- Companies requiring extensive global payroll support might seek providers with international compliance expertise.
- Organizations wanting fully integrated talent management and benefits administration may explore full HCM suites.
- Some multinational companies need compensation data covering many global markets. Depending on their geographic footprint, organizations may prefer tools that offer broader global salary datasets and localization features.
- Organizations sometimes need to import HR data and match internal job titles with market benchmarks. This process can require additional setup and configuration, especially for companies with large job catalogs or multiple salary structures.
- Payscale specializes in salary benchmarking and compensation strategy rather than providing a full HR management system. Organizations that want payroll, performance management, and employee lifecycle tools in one platform may choose broader HR software suites.
